Output 2668f609e8ba7a07dc2e2c206eb94c2723306a85d1daf918e696b8ab68013143:0

value
250243
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d2aadafb35c0aaab3d11058c712e0ae57651966d OP_EQUALVERIFY OP_CHECKSIG
address
1LCuaXURx5n5bFxU5BcCvvqXb98k1hJ1kE
transaction
2668f609e8ba7a07dc2e2c206eb94c2723306a85d1daf918e696b8ab68013143
spent
true